IBEW, NECA, and EEI to Celebrate National Lineworker Appreciation Day . . . The International Brotherhood of Electrical Workers (IBEW), the National Electrical Contractors Association (NECA), and the Edison Electric Institute (EEI) will join together this Thursday, July 10, to observe National Lineworker Appreciation Day
